A well qualified outsider candidate deserves a chance.

Monica Ratliff has emerged as a viable outside candidate, having come in second place to the well-funded Antonio Sanchez. Ratliff's campaign spend ,000 to go up against Sanchez' million warchest, and got 34% of the vote against Sanchez' 49%.

She's got a great story, growing up poor and raised by a Mexican single mother, she got into Columbia Law, worked for the NAACP as an attorney, then quit lawyering to become a schoolteacher in one of the poorest areas of Los Angeles.

She has legitimacy because, of all the schools in her area, hers is the one pulling down the best scores, and getting a "5" on the greatschools website. Unfortunately, the other schools typically get a 1 or 2 score.

People I trust are saying she's the real deal, and has come out against excessive standardized testing. How tough is that - to come out against testing when your school and students are doing well on these pointless tests.
